Georgia increases grain imports from Turkey

BAKU, Azerbaijan, June 28

Trend:

The value of grain and legumes exported from Turkey to Georgia rose by 46.4 percent from January through May 2021, compared to the same period of 2020, approaching $18.3 million, the Ministry of Trade of Turkey told Trend.

In May 2021, the export of grain and legumes from Turkey to Georgia surged by 85.7 percent compared to May 2020, surpassing $3.68 million, the ministry said.

Turkey increased the export of grain and legumes by 16.9 percent in the first 5 months of 2021 compared to the same period of 2020 - up to $3.38 billion.

In May 2021, Turkey exported grain and legumes worth over $617.4 million, which is 23.9 percent more compared to the same month of 2020.

Over the past 12 months (from May 2020 through May 2021), Turkey’s exports of grain and legumes amounted to $7.78 billion.
